Kūh-e Avar Golī
Kūh-e Avar Golī is a mountain in Golestan Province, Iran and has an elevation of 1,321 metres. Kūh-e Avar Golī is situated nearby to the locality Qareh Chāy, as well as near Qūr Chāy.| Tap on a place to explore it |
